RPC powder
coating is a surface treatment process that offers a more
durable, longer-lasting alternative to traditional liquid paint.
When the powder is applied to the substrate and
then heated to
its’ melting point, it flows to form a smooth film that dries to a
hard, durable finish that is resistant to scratching, cracking,
peeling, UV rays and rust. Powder coatings have
become the coating technology of choice for consumable goods from
toolboxes, bicycles, office furniture, and lawn furniture to
widespread markets such as appliances, automotive and motorcycle
manufacturing because:
·
Extremely tough, durable films that enhance the high
quality, value-added image of consumer products.
·
Performance properties (impact resistance,
flexibility, and corrosion resistance) are better than with liquid
paints.
·
Powder coated parts resist cracking, peeling, and
marring during handling and normal service use.
·
Merchandise is specifically advertised as "POWDER
COATED" because of the quality image it projects.
·
Cost saving alternative to liquid paints with respect
to energy savings, labor costs, rework costs, material usage, waste
disposal, and overall line efficiency.
·
Unlike many liquid paints, powder coatings are
compliant with environmental regulations, free of major pollutants,
and properly formulated powder coatings generate no hazardous
post-processing sludge.
